Abstract

The report discusses the investigation of the frequency stability characteristic of single-frequency Nd:YAG lasers. Technical Results reported include the locking of a single-frequency Nd:YAG laser to the bandpass of a high finesse Fabry-Perot interferometer, the unification of etalon thermal tuning of the laser for course frequency control, the construction of a second single- frequency laser, and the heterodyning of the two single-frequency YAG lasers at a variable frequency offset.<br />See also report dated 31 Jul 1971, AD729030.
